GENERAL POSITION PURPOSE: The Operations/SPOC Analyst ensures compliance with store policy & procedure, proactively corrects operational issues in stores, and reports operational results. Reviews Purchase Orders, inventory counts and sales invoices Utilizes Field Operations Manager to coach field employees to follow policies and procedures Collaborates with other departments (Supply Chain/Finance/Sales/Loss Prevention and etc.) to increase process efficiencies Reviews field and back-office procedures and recommends improvements Analyzes processes, reports the financial impact and corrects issues Resolve all incidents escalated to the Operations team from Service Now within 7 days Creates Operations Reports (FIFO, Aged Inventory, Shrink, Cash, RMA, check requests) Ensures inventory accuracy and limit company losses from unaccounted inventory (timely and thorough research) Monitors Purchase Orders to ensure accuracy, prevent loss and troubleshoot issues Troubleshoots sales transaction issues and prevents fraudulent activity and loss due to inaccuracy Performs other duties as assigned.
